Bug ID: 469278 Summary: Kaidan does not build for Android with QCA by Binary Factory Classification: Frameworks and Libraries Product: qca Version: 2.3.5 Platform: Android OS: Unspecified Status: REPORTED Severity: normal Priority: NOR Component: general Assignee: unassigned-b...@kde.org Reporter: me...@olomono.de CC: aa...@kde.org, br...@frogmouth.net, jus...@karneges.com Target Milestone: --- ST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Set QCA as a dependency of Kaidan's KDE Craft blueprint 2. Try to build Kaidan for Android by the Binary Factory OBSERVED RESULT An error occurs while trying to build Kaidan for Android by the Binary Factory (https://binary-factory.kde.org/job/Kaidan_Nightly_android-arm64/392/execution/node/18/log/). Kaidan's KDE Craft blueprint (https://invent.kde.org/packaging/craft-blueprints-kde/-/blob/master/kde/unreleased/kaidan/kaidan.py) depends on QXmpp's blueprint (https://invent.kde.org/packaging/craft-blueprints-kde/-/blob/master/qt-libs/qxmpp/qxmpp.py). That depends on QCA's blueprint (https://invent.kde.org/packaging/craft-blueprints-kde/-/blob/master/kdesupport/qca/qca.py) which uses version 2.3.5. It seems that QCA depends on gpg-error leading to the build error.
